TB20 I/O modules have three components: a separate front connector, an electronic module, and a base module.
Bus Couplers
All bus couplers feature an integrated power module.
However, power modules are also available separately for users interested in segmenting the power supply for the I/O modules in their system.

Digital Output Modules
Characteristics
- 2 outputs, electrically isolated from the backplane bus
- 24 VDC output voltage
- 500 mA output voltage per channel
- LED status
Digital Input Modules
General characteristics
- 2 inputs, electrically isolated from the backplane bus
- 24 VDC input voltage
- Can accommodate two-wire proximity switch
- LED indicates status
Analog Input Modules
Characteristics
- 2 analog inputs for measuring current, electrically isolated from the backplane bus
- 2 process input words
- Measuring ranges: 0-20 mA, 4-20 mA, ±20 mA, individually configurable for each channel
- Measurement resolution: 12 bits + sign
- Wire break detection (for 4-20 mA)
Analog output Modules
- 2 analog outputs, electrically isolated from the backplane bus
- 2 process output words (4 bytes)
- Output ranges: 0-20 mA, 4-20 mA
- 12-bit resolution
- Substitute value functionality
- Diagnostic messages
- A bi-color LED (blue/red) indicates the module’s operating status and any malfunctions
